Seems to be the same one that had a video a couple of days ago https://news.ycombinator.com/item?id=36953396 Back then, many asked if this was superconduction or merely diamagnetism. Does the new paper shine any light on this question?

The paper shows a clear phase transition to diamagnetism as the material is cooled. That would be seen in superconductors and not in regular diamagnetic materials. I'm not aware of any that have that kind of phase transition. Though since we're in weird territory here, it's important to note some weird non-superconductor behavior that's beyond regular diamagnetism might be going on as an alternative explanation. But…

Magnetic transitions as a function of temperature are not unheard of, and it makes sense for them to depend on external field (they are magnetic after all). Lanthanum cobaltite for example has transition from diamagnet to paramagnet, likely due to change of spin state (see, e.g., [1]). I'm not saying that's what's happening, but transition (if it is there, hastily written papers tend to have subtle inaccuracies) doesn't rule out non-SC diamagnetism

"Before WWI there were no passports and no need for them."

Passports are much older than that, but in pre-WWI Europe, most countries didn't require them for travel. (Russia and Turkey did.)

Passports certainly do have a dystopian element to them, especially if they are demanded too frequently / aggressively. But on their own, they aren't particularly evil; they just identify you much like your face does.
